在数字化办公和远程协作日益普及的今天,VPN(虚拟专用网络)已成为许多企业和个人保护数据安全、访问内部资源的重要工具,VPN连接失败是一个常见但令人沮丧的问题,可能导致工作延误或无法访问关键资源,本文将从基础到高级,详细分析VPN连接失败的常见原因,并提供系统的解决方案。
VPN连接失败的基础检查
在深入排查之前,首先确保基础设置和网络环境没有问题:
检查网络连接
- 确保设备已连接到互联网(Wi-Fi或有线网络)。
- 尝试访问其他网站或服务(如Google、百度),确认网络正常。
验证VPN服务器状态
- 联系IT部门或查看VPN服务提供商的状态页面,确认服务器是否正常运行。
- 某些企业VPN可能仅在特定时间段可用。
检查VPN客户端配置
- 确保VPN客户端已正确安装并配置(服务器地址、协议类型等)。
- 如果是企业VPN,检查是否使用了正确的认证方式(如证书、用户名+密码、双因素认证)。
常见VPN连接问题及解决方案
认证失败
症状:输入用户名和密码后,提示“认证失败”或“无效凭据”。
可能原因:
- 密码错误或过期。
- 账户被锁定(多次失败尝试后)。
- 双因素认证(2FA)未完成。
解决方案:
- 重置密码或联系管理员解锁账户。
- 确保2FA设备(如手机验证器)正常工作。
连接超时
症状:VPN长时间尝试连接但最终失败,提示“连接超时”。
可能原因:
- 服务器IP或端口被防火墙/ISP屏蔽。
- 网络延迟过高(如跨国VPN连接)。
解决方案:
- 更换VPN协议(如从L2TP/IPSec切换到OpenVPN或WireGuard)。
- 尝试不同的服务器地址(如有备用服务器)。
无法分配IP地址
症状:连接成功后无法访问内部资源,提示“无法获取IP”或“DHCP错误”。
可能原因:
- VPN服务器IP池耗尽。
- 客户端网络配置冲突(如本地IP与VPN子网重叠)。
解决方案:
- 联系管理员检查服务器IP分配情况。
- 修改本地网络设置(如更换Wi-Fi网络或调整子网)。
DNS解析问题
症状:VPN连接成功,但无法访问内部网站(如企业内网门户)。
可能原因:
- DNS服务器未正确推送。
- 本地DNS缓存污染。
解决方案:
- 手动配置DNS(如使用Google DNS
8.8.8)。 - 执行
ipconfig /flushdns(Windows)或sudo dscacheutil -flushcache(Mac)清除DNS缓存。
高级排查:网络与系统级问题
如果基础方法无效,可能需要深入检查网络或系统配置:
防火墙/杀毒软件干扰
- 某些安全软件(如Windows Defender、Norton)可能阻止VPN流量。
- 解决方案:临时禁用防火墙或添加VPN客户端为例外。
NAT/路由器问题
- 企业网络可能使用NAT或严格的路由策略,导致VPN流量被丢弃。
- 解决方案:
- 尝试更换网络(如切换至手机热点测试)。
- 调整路由器MTU值(如改为1400)。
操作系统兼容性问题
- 某些VPN协议(如IKEv2)需要特定系统补丁。
- 解决方案:
- 更新操作系统(如Windows Update或Linux内核升级)。
- 检查VPN客户端是否支持当前系统版本。
日志分析
- 查看VPN客户端日志(通常位于安装目录或系统日志中)。
- 示例(OpenVPN日志):
TLS Error: TLS handshake failed可能表示证书问题或服务器配置错误。
企业VPN的特殊注意事项
如果是企业VPN,还需考虑以下因素:
合规性限制
- 某些地区(如中国、中东)可能对VPN流量进行限制,需使用企业级解决方案(如SASE或专线VPN)。
终端管理策略
- 企业MDM(移动设备管理)可能要求设备符合安全策略(如加密、屏幕锁)才能连接VPN。
备用访问方案
- 如果VPN完全不可用,可尝试临时方案如:
- Web VPN(通过浏览器访问)。
- 远程桌面(RDP/SSH跳板机)。
系统化的VPN故障排查流程
- 基础检查:网络、服务器状态、客户端配置。
- 常见问题:认证、超时、IP分配、DNS。
- 高级排查:防火墙、路由器、系统兼容性、日志分析。
- 企业级考量:合规性、终端管理、备用方案。
通过逐步排除,大多数VPN连接问题都能找到解决方案,如果问题仍然存在,建议联系IT支持或VPN服务提供商获取专业帮助。
延伸阅读:
希望这篇指南能帮助你快速恢复VPN连接!












